About ARYZTA:


ARYZTA is a global leader in the supply of fresh bakery products to major retailers, food service providers and restaurants with a focus on the customer and unparalleled capabilities.

These capabilities along with our passion for good food have allowed us to grow into one of the largest specialty bakery companies in the world.


Our production includes fresh baked goods such as hamburger buns and muffins for major QSRs and retail chains via our state of the art automated production facility.


Expertise in the bakery world is one of our core principles and underpins our growth strategy, which is driven by innovation, consumer trends and exceeding customers' expectations.

We pride ourselves on manufacturing excellence, food safety and sustainability across all our bakeries.
